A wallet address associated with investment firm K3 Capital has executed a significant withdrawal of 17,930 ETH from Binance over a 24-hour window, representing a total value of approximately $30.3 million. The most recent transfer, finalized two hours ago, involved 10,000 ETH valued at $16.92 million moving off the exchange platform. Blockchain tracking data confirms that this large-scale exit was preceded by an earlier withdrawal of 7,930 ETH executed early yesterday morning. Both transactions originated directly from Binance hot wallets, indicating a coordinated effort to remove substantial liquidity from the centralized venue. The wallet now maintains a concentrated single-asset position, although the final destination and strategic purpose of these funds remain undisclosed to the public.
Market participants frequently interpret large-scale withdrawals from centralized exchanges as a precursor to long-term holding strategies, as transferring assets to cold storage effectively removes immediate sell pressure from the order books.
However, such movements can also signal preparations for over-the-counter (OTC) trades or internal fund rebalancing activities that do not immediately impact spot market prices.
